Afiam, a digital platform developed by Zit Technology Services Limited, has announced plans to empower small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) with tools designed to simplify business operations and help them thrive in a fast-changing economy.
Founder and Chief Technology Officer, Chinonso Dickson, explained that the platform was created to bridge the gap between traditional trading and modern business management. “We want to give SMEs the same level of efficiency, insight, and control that larger enterprises enjoy,” he said.
The platform provides features that help entrepreneurs manage operations, track sales, and make smarter business decisions, ensuring that SMEs can operate more efficiently and sustainably.
Operating Manager, Christian Okanu, highlighted that Afiam has evolved into a robust ecosystem focused on secure shopping and efficient delivery for businesses and consumers alike.
Chief Operating Officer, Ifeoluwa Oyewole, and Head of Sales & Marketing, Uzoamaka Olejeme, emphasised the platform’s accessibility, noting outreach campaigns and a N2,000 welcome credit for new users as incentives to onboard more SMEs.
Dickson added that while Afiam serves diverse audiences, the core objective remains to leverage technology to make business operations easier and help enterprises grow in a competitive market.
